Common Caution Lighting and Interpretations



Determine usual warning lights in your car and understand their significances to make certain secure driving.

One of the most common warning lights consist of the check engine light, which signifies concerns with the engine or emissions system. If this light comes on, it's crucial to have your vehicle examined promptly.

The oil stress cautioning light shows reduced oil pressure, requiring immediate interest to avoid engine damages.

A blinking battery light could suggest a faulty charging system, potentially leaving you stranded if not dealt with.

The tire stress tracking system (TPMS) light notifies you to low tire pressure, influencing lorry security and gas effectiveness. Ignoring this can cause unsafe driving problems.

Last but not least, the coolant temperature level alerting light warns of engine overheating, which can lead to serious damage if not resolved quickly.

Understanding these typical caution lights will help you deal with problems without delay and keep secure driving conditions.

Relevance of Prompt Focus



Recognizing the typical caution lights in your auto is just the initial step; the significance of immediately resolving these warnings can't be emphasized enough to ensure your safety and security when traveling.

When a warning light illuminates on your dashboard, it's your auto's way of connecting a possible problem that needs focus. Ignoring these cautions can cause a lot more extreme problems down the road, compromising your safety and security and possibly costing you a lot more in repairs.

Motivate focus to cautioning lights can stop failures and mishaps. For instance, a flashing check engine light might show a misfire that, if left ignored, can trigger damage to the catalytic converter. Addressing this quickly can conserve you from a costly repair.

Likewise, a brake system alerting light might indicate low brake fluid or worn brake pads, critical components for your safety and security when driving.

One more usual problem is a low battery, which can activate numerous warning lights. Examining the battery connections for deterioration and guaranteeing they're protected may take care of the trouble.



If a warning light lingers, you can attempt resetting it by detaching the car's battery for a few minutes and then reconnecting it. In addition, inspecting your automobile's liquid degrees, such as oil, coolant, and brake fluid, can assist troubleshoot cautioning lights associated with these systems.
